Reviewed by Paul Kent
'The Breakthrough Trilogy' is a three CD box set accompanying the three best selling Christian books The Prayer Of Jabez, Secrets Of The Vine and A Life God Rewards. Well produced and featuring some good quality artists (Chris Tomlin/Rebecca St James/Margaret Becker to name a few) this compilation is a nice collection of inspirational and easy to worship to songs that attempt to develop some of the themes found in the books. This target is met with varying degrees of success. CD three, 'A Life God Rewards', features some varied and well written songs that I found both moving and powerful. On the other hand, CD one 'The Prayer Of Jabez', doesn't really seem to develop any ideas and can seem a little samey, which is a shame as it features some beautifully arranged songs. One example of this is that the majority of the songs use the word “territory” (from the biblical prayer of Jabez) which appears to be awkward to sing in an American accent (as you will hear). None the less, on the whole, this is a very listenable compilation. It's a shame the three couldn't contain more than 20 songs in total (certainly not a lack of disc space) and I can't comment on whether they reflect the content of the books very well. But I would suggest that unless you're a very fast reader you're going to be listening to the seven tracks per book (six for 'Secrets Of The Vine') quite a few times.
